The Marketing Executive supports the delivery and execution of best-in-class omnichannel marketing and trade activation strategies across the UK & Ireland. Working closely with the Marketing Manager and Consumer Marketing Manager, this role brings regional and global brand plans to life at a local and retailer level, ensuring campaigns are executed with excellence, commercial impact, and strong brand consistency.

 

This role is ideal for a highly organised, detail-oriented and proactive marketing professional looking to build a career across brand, retail and trade marketing within a fast-paced consumer environment.

WHAT THIS ROLE DOES:

Marketing & Campaign Execution

  • Support the development and execution of omnichannel marketing campaigns, product launches, and seasonal initiatives
  • Assist in translating global and regional brand strategies into local market execution plans
  • Contribute to the planning and activation of high-impact retail moments, seasonal campaigns, and promotional calendars
  • Collaborate with digital, CRM, media, and creative teams to deliver fully integrated campaigns across paid, earned, and owned channels
  • Monitor market trends, consumer behaviour, and competitor activity to support campaign optimisation and insight generation

 

Retail & Trade Marketing Activation

  • Support the execution of trade marketing strategies across retail partners and third-party accounts
  • Translate regional brand plans into retailer-specific activation plans (including NPL/MPL frameworks)
  • Coordinate retail calendars, launch timelines, and promotional activity across multiple retailers
  • Support delivery of in-store and online execution including VM, sampling, education, and retailer media
  • Assist in the development and rollout of Gift With Purchase (GWP) programmes and promotional mechanics
  • Ensure global campaign assets are adapted into retailer-ready formats in line with channel requirements

 

Content, Toolkits & Asset Management

  • Develop and maintain retail toolkits, sell-in materials, and campaign assets tailored by retailer
  • Support localisation of global content for local and retailer use, ensuring brand consistency
  • Work with internal creative teams to deliver seasonal and campaign assets for retail activations, gifting, and launches
  • Assist in preparing retailer presentations, trade decks, and campaign sell-in materials

 

Events & Consumer Engagement

  • Support delivery of consumer events including in-store activations, experiential pop-ups, and virtual events
  • Coordinate logistics, supplier management, and event execution in collaboration with internal and external partners
  • Support communication planning across email, social, CRM, and digital channels for events and activations
  • Gather post-event feedback and performance insights to inform future activity

 

Performance Tracking & Reporting

  • Track and report on campaign, retail, and promotional performance metrics
    • Support analysis of ROI, sell-through, engagement, and activation effectiveness
    • Conduct competitor benchmarking and retail landscape analysis to inform optimisation opportunities
    • Maintain and update trade marketing and promotional calendars

     

    Stakeholder & Project Support

    • Liaise with internal teams including Sales, Retail, Digital, CRM, and Global Marketing to ensure seamless execution
    • Manage ad hoc retailer requests and support execution during key commercial moments
    • Support Senior/Marketing Manager and Trade Marketing Manager with administrative tasks, vendor coordination, and project timelines
